85.62 percent of the population in 64652 drive to work alone. 3.92 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 50.33 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 6.54 percent of the residents in 64652 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 1.72 members with about 2.26 cars available per household.
An estimate of 82.69 percent of the residents in 64652 has some form of health insurance. 39.56 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 57.42 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 64652 would have to travel an average of 7.96 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Wright Memorial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 64652, Laredo, Missouri.

As of , an estimate of 364 residents live in 64652 with a median age of 46.3 years. 24.45 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 20.88 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 31.40 percent of the residents in 64652 is currently married, and 19.45 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 64652 is $6,076.42.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 64652 is approximately $542. The median household spends about 8.92 percent of their income on housing.
